Vancouver has bullshit "view cones" that prevent tall buildings other than the Shangri-La from being built. As a result the whole city has those nasty squat towers everywhere. The views of the mountains are nice but the buildings are ugly as fuck.
Speaking of ugly, while we're in Vancouver allow me to introduce the Vancouver Special. The house design so common in the entire city that in the 80's we were banned from making more of them. (and still are)
[img]http://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/thumb/a/a7/Vancouver_spcials_01.jpg/400px-Vancouver_spcials_01.jpg[/img]
[img]http://vancouverisawesome.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/04/vancouver-is-special1.jpg[/img]
Double or single front door, a window next to it, a walk-out balcony with sliding door above and another window of any variety next to that.
